I won this case after a jury trial in August 2024 and the final judgment was close to $11 million which was the highest public sector whistleblower award in Florida history before the County appealed the result. It turned out to be a pyrrhic victory because even though the Third Ditrsct Court of Appeals affirmed the result on the demotion and termination claims claims, it threw out the jury's award of $8.73 million in compensatory damages for emotional distress, career damage and the lost opportunity to have been Chief Medical Examimer for Miami Dade County.
Under the court's erroneous interpretation of the law those damages were never intended to be recoverable in the first place, even though courts have awarded them for more than 40 years. My client will still receive more than $2.5 million dollars in front pay and lost pension contributions and he has been vindicated both personally and professionally which is no small accomplishment, but despite the greatest victory of my 30 year legal career, corruption winsain the end...
